Step 1:Apply. If approved, you'll open a certificate of deposit (CD), which is your card's security deposit. The amount you deposit into the interest-earning CD depends on your card's credit limit. This limit starts at $250 but is never more than $5,000. Your CD earns interest and isn't used to make your payments. Step 2.

Trusts (where a trustee wants to cash savings bonds) You can get your cash for an EE or I savings bond any time after you have owned it for 1 year. However, the longer you hold the bond, the more it earns for you (for up to 30 years for an EE or I bond). Also, if you cash in the bond in less than 5 years, you lose the last 3 months of interest.

Citizens Access’ online division ...So, in order to deposit a large check, you’ll need to confirm that the check does not exceed your daily deposit limit. For example, in order to deposit a $10,000 check, your daily deposit limit must be $10,000 or higher. By contacting USAA at (800) 531-8722, you can find out what your daily deposit limit is.
